Live deploy console: stream compose up output to the browser (0.22.0)

Deploying a local stack from the editor now opens a console modal that streams
the `docker compose up -d` output (image pulls, container creation) live over a
new `/ws/deploy/{stack_id}` WebSocket, replacing the blind "Deploying…" spinner.
The compose subprocess keeps running server-side if the modal is closed early;
the same audit entry + start/error notification as the REST start path is recorded.

async def stream_up(stack_id: str, override: Optional[str] = None):
"""Run `compose up -d` streaming combined output, so the deploy console can
show image-pull and container-create progress live.
Yields ``("log", line)`` for each output line, then ``("done", returncode)``.
"""
cmd = _compose_base_cmd(stack_id, override) + ["up", "-d", "--remove-orphans"]
proc = await asyncio.create_subprocess_exec(
*cmd,
stdout=asyncio.subprocess.PIPE,
stderr=asyncio.subprocess.STDOUT,
)
assert proc.stdout is not None
async for raw in proc.stdout:
yield ("log", raw.decode("utf-8", "replace").rstrip("\n"))
await proc.wait()
yield ("done", proc.returncode)
